121" Diagonal ALR Ultra Short Throw Projector Screens

121″ Screen Viewing Distance: The recommended viewing distance range from screen surface to eyes while seated for a 121-inch diagonal 16:9 aspect ratio projection screen is from 12.1 feet (145 inches) to 18.2 feet (218 inches), from most immersive to least immersive.

121″ Image Width and Height: The rectangular dimensions for an exactly 121-inch diagonal 16:9 aspect ratio projected image onto a perfectly-flat, vertical wall are about 105.5 inches wide by 59.3 inches high.

Elite Screens offers plug-and-play tab-tensioned electric motorized free-standing floor-rising 121″ diagonal ALR projection screens which rise/lower at the push of a button, and are the easiest to set up and use with UST projectors sitting on the floor. Elite Screens also offers tab-tensioned electric motorized wall/ceiling-mount drop-down 121″ diagonal ALR screens that also lower/rise at the push of a button, which must be properly aligned with the UST projector’s image and mounted from the wall/ceiling. Any of these ALR screens will produce contrast levels far superior to standard matte white screens when used together with an ultra short throw projector, even more so inside a light-controlled or darkened room.

121" Electric Motorized Free-Standing, Floor-Rising Projection Screens

The top-of-the-line CLR Series Elite Screens FTE121UH3-CLR (black case pictured below) and FTE121XH3-CLR (white case) Kestrel Tab-Tension 2 121″ diagonal electric motorized floor-rising screen [buy in black] or [white at Amazon] utilizes StarBright CLR lenticular screen material which features a 0.6 peak gain, absorbs up to 95% of overhead and ceiling ambient light, and provides an amazing 180° viewing angle. Screen rises and lowers at the push of a button using a scissor-backed spring riser to provide a tab-tensioned taut, flat, and ripple-free projection surface ideal for UST projectors.

Includes both IR and RF remote controls as well as a wireless 12v trigger to sync with UST projector’s power cycle. The width of the screen casing is 116.3″ and the fully-extended screen height is 78.6″ including the 12″ black bottom border. Screen weight is 66.1 pounds. Shipping package dimensions are 125.4″ x 10.8″ x 10.2″ and weight is 77.6 pounds.

The slightly lower-priced CLR 3 Series Elite Screens FTE121UH3-CLR3 (black case) and FTE121XH3-CLR3 (white case pictured above) Kestrel Tab-Tension 2 121″ diagonal electric motorized floor-rising screens [buy in black] or [white at Amazon] utilize Elite’s step-down CLR 3 lenticular screen material which features a slightly-higher 0.8 gain, absorbs up to 90% of overhead/ceiling ambient light, and provides an ultra-wide 170° viewing angle.

121" Electric Motorized Wall/Ceiling Mount, Drop-Down Projection Screens

Prefer a wall/ceiling-mounted retractable projection screen solution? The top-of-the-line CLR Series Elite Screens STT121UH2-CLR Starling Tab-Tension 121″ diagonal electric motorized drop-down screen [buy at Amazon] uses StarBright CLR material which features a 0.6 gain, absorbs up to 95% of overhead ambient light, and provides a 180° viewing angle. Screen lowers and rises on command to provide a tab-tensioned flat, taut, and ripple-free projection surface.

A pair of wall/ceiling mounts permit wood stud installation and allow the screen to slide left or right for proper centering. Also included are IR and RF remotes, wall switch keypad with UP/STOP/DOWN, and wireless 12v trigger. Width of the screen’s black casing is 119.8″ and the overall fully-extended height is 72.1″ including top and bottom masking. Screen weight is 45.6 pounds. Shipping package dimensions are 128.6″ x 8.5″ x 7.7″ and weight is 63.5 pounds.

The slightly cheaper CLR 3 Series Elite Screens STT121XH2-CLR3 Starling Tab-Tension 121″ diagonal electric motorized drop-down screen pictured above [buy at Amazon] uses their step-down CLR 3 screen material which features a 0.8 gain, absorbs up to 90% of overhead/ceiling ambient light, and provides an ultra-wide 170° viewing angle. Width of the screen’s white casing is also 119.8″, but the overall fully-extended height is 79.9″ due to more top masking.
